Cary, North Carolina Land Market Analysis

How much is land worth in Cary, North Carolina?

The median price for land in Cary, North Carolina is currently $1.3M per acre. For a typical parcel, the median sale price is $633K. Market volatility is currently high, meaning prices can vary significantly based on location and access. Recently, the cheapest land sold for $340K while premium lots reached $1.9M.

Is now a good time to buy land in Cary, North Carolina?

Cary, North Carolina is currently a strong buyer's market with 15.0 months of supply. Buyers have more negotiating power and can take time to find the right property.

What is the months of supply for land in Cary, North Carolina?

Cary, North Carolina currently has 15.0 months of inventory supply. This indicates a strong buyer's market. This balanced supply gives both buyers and sellers fair opportunities.

What is the total land for sale in Cary, North Carolina?

There are currently 30 active listings in Cary, North Carolina. 9 new listings have hit the market in the last 90 days. The median asking price is $629K.

Is now a good time to invest in land in Cary, North Carolina?

The current absorption rate in Cary, North Carolina is 6.7% (3-month basis), indicating slow demand.

What is the absorption rate for land in Cary, North Carolina?

The 3-month absorption rate in Cary, North Carolina is 6.7%. The 12-month rate is 10.8%. Absorption rate shows what percentage of available inventory is being sold, with higher rates indicating stronger buyer demand.

What is the total amount sold in Cary, North Carolina last year?

Over the past 12 months, Cary, North Carolina saw 39 properties sold, totaling $44.2M in sales volume. In just the last 3 months, 6 properties changed hands.
